or stopImmediatePropagation(), 1. When React starts up, it starts listening for all events at the top level using a single event listener. Notas. If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: document.getElementById("myAnchor").addEventListener("click", function(event){, document.getElementById("myCheckbox").addEventListener("click", function(event){, W3Schools is optimized for learning and training. Setp 2: But wait? Linux users like me would want to use nginx or apache.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. Enable JavaScript to view data. The react event handling system is known as Synthetic Events. The event.preventDefault method stops the default action of an element from happening. This method prevents the browser from executing the default behavior of the selected element. Rails: scopes with arguments and joint tables. either of which terminates propagation at once. So, addEventListener(click, listenerFunction) means that we want to listen to the click event (a single mouse click) and then execute the listenerFunction whenever a click is encountered. const onChange = (event: React.ChangeEvent<HTMLInputElement>) =>.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Please continue reading below to see how to use it or read my guide on using React events with TypeScript. These are the top rated real world TypeScript examples of react.SyntheticEvent . ReactSynthetic Event Synthetic Event onChange={event => console.log(event)}event SyntheticEvent - React. The only difference is in the object passed as the second parameter to the constructor. Types of parameters 'event' and 'event' are incompatible. 2. A synthetic event is a shell around the native DOM event with additional information for React. Making statements based on opinion; back them up with references or personal experience. by | Nov 2, 2022 | how to use eatstreet cash balance | Nov 2, 2022 | how to use eatstreet cash balance react onclick preventdefault typescript. types of events in typescript react. How can a GPS receiver estimate position faster than the worst case 12.5 min it takes to get ionospheric model parameters? . BCD tables only load in the browser with JavaScript enabled. ) @ on { event }: stopPropagation native event Typescript /a > preventDefault vs. stopPropagation using is Gridcolumn CSS properties js onClick ca n't pass value to method MenuButton is has.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. And we are executing the initFunction() to attach the event listener to our div element. The preventDefault () method cancels the event if it is cancelable, meaning that the default action that belongs to the event will not occur. react onclick typescript send event. Note: The preventDefault() method does not prevent further Well, we just need to run the compiler! It's We are having a single div element with height and width as 200px and the . happening. I am getting an error on formSubmitHandler, "Type '(data: Inputs, event: React.FormEvent) => void' is not assignable to type 'SubmitHandler'. by Rohit. The element has an id of sample, which our script will use to identify the element. The preventDefault() call can't be used in a passive event listener. jQuery closest() is used to see if the target from a click event has the dom element as one of its parents.If there is a match the click event belongs to one of the children and is thus not considered to be outside of the component. Calling preventDefault() for a non-cancelable event has no effect. Now the default event behavior will be canceled, and any code you write . Not the answer you're looking for? For example, this can be useful when: Clicking on a "Submit" button, prevent it from submitting a form. The event continues to propagate as usual, unless one of its event listeners calls stopPropagation () or stopImmediatePropagation . React Router v4. not an elegant function but does the job for the purposes of this example: Calling preventDefault() during any stage of event flow cancels the event, unless one of its event listeners calls All Languages >> Javascript >> event.preventdefault() typescript "event.preventdefault() typescript" Code Answer. Let us try and execute our code now. If you want to stop those behaviors, see the preventDefault() method. One task I had to complete was to write an event handler function for an element. Thanks for contributing an answer to Stack Overflow! It's perfect for designers who want to quickly experiment with advanced interactions using variables, conditions, sensors and more. August 24, 2022. Lyhyet hiukset Love! Get certifiedby completinga course today! Type 'undefined' is not assignable to type 'FormEvent'." keypress events: The checkName() function, which looks at the pressed key and decides DOM Events are fired to notify code of interesting changes that may affect code execution. Clicking on a link, prevent the link from following the URL. 3 hrs. Prevent a link from following the URL. Javascript answers related to "event.preventdefault() typescript" . But don't put event.preventDefault () in your functional component's main body - that is, it shouldn't be here: By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. thanks a lot. I have imported useForm and SubmitHandler from react hook form, created an interface, and also created a function. Our file is in TypeScript, but we are importing a JavaScript file? instead. They even have the same name, which can be tricky at times. 'test1', b: 'test2' }; event.preventDefault (); With the latest node and typescript . Events are nothing but a way of letting us know that some change has occurred in the DOM. Does the Fog Cloud spell work in conjunction with the Blind Fighting fighting style the way I think it does? Click on the blue box, and voila! preventdefault react typescript. (exclamation mark / bang) operator when dereferencing a member? Find centralized, trusted content and collaborate around the technologies you use most. If you are on Windows, you can use IIS. So, this is great for memory usage, but insanely confusing when you attempt to leverage the . 2. Calling preventDefault for a non-cancelable event has no effect. Instead of any , you can use React.ChangeEvent<HTMLInputElement>. How it works ? Is there something like Retr0bright but already made and trustworthy? Note: Not all events are cancelable. Using the preventDefault () method to onsubmit event prevents the default form action for Ajax form submissions. preventDefault() Event 1 stopPropagation() stopImmediatePropagation() . How to built a trading robot in 45 minutes? That ends our play time with Event Handlers using TypeScript. Tip: Use the event.isDefaultPrevented() The box is now red. Faced error of No overload matches this call in React Typescript. Create a new React project with this command: npx create-react-app react_ts_form --template typescript. Nota: A partir do Gecko 6.0, chamar o preventDefault faz com que o event.defaultPrevented se torne true. On the other hand, this event will not fire when you press the shift key as it doesn . What is a good way to make an abstract board game truly alien? that the default action that belongs to the event will not occur. This allows us to make our web pages interactive, make them react to these changes. Step 3: Now that everything is ready, all we need is a server. preventdefault react typescriptmagma grills customer service. A new tech publication by Start it up (https://medium.com/swlh). If you are using a text area and need . The preventDefault() method cancels the event if it is cancelable, meaning event . About Us. MouseEvent < HTMLButtonElement >) => {e. preventDefault (); // Do something}; return < button onMouseDown = {handleMouseEvent} > Click me! Water leaving the house when water cut off. Let us take a look at HTML event handling with TypeScript. Connect and share knowledge within a single location that is structured and easy to search. The event.preventDefault () method stops the default action of an element from happening. Use the TypeScript is a typed superset of JavaScript that compiles to plain JavaScript. Last modified: Sep 13, 2022, by MDN contributors. meaning that any default action normally taken by the implementation as a result of the The listenerFunction is a simple function that takes in two parameters, this and ev, having the types of HTMLElement and Event respectively. 02. Now, to add an event handler, we have two options at hand: This post will be covering the first approach, as I always feel that we should not take up specific things while we are learning something for the first time. cancelable: true has no effect. : boolean | AddEventListenerOptions | undefined): void (+1 overload), should not include too many scripts in the head, Add an event listener that listens for click event, Change the background color of the element to red. stopPropagation() While using W3Schools, you agree to have read and accepted our, Prevent a submit button from submitting a form. Let us see how we can act on these changes using the TypeScript programming language. Synthetic Event FormEvent The keyboard events are: keydown: It fires when any key is pressed down. In JavaScript, the event.preventDefault() method is used to prevent the default behavior of an element. Nowadays, you should usually use native HTML form validation React uses synthetic events to handle events from button, input and form elements. You can follow up the links in the Further Ahead section to learn more on various topics. Add a Grepper Answer . Sometimes you have to use event.preventDefault (); in your application. rev2022.11.3.43004. It does not, however, prevent any default behaviors from occurring; for instance, clicks on links are still processed. By . Yes, they can be kept from executing the default action that is associated with it. 2022 Moderator Election Q&A Question Collection. For example, if you press the key a, this event will fire as the key a produces a character value of 97. Returns the form control (or, if there are several, a RadioNodeList of the form controls) in the form with the given ID or name (excluding image The second parameter is an object that specifies player options. How to help a successful high schooler who is failing in college? If you want to report an error, or if you want to make a suggestion, do not hesitate to send us an e-mail: W3Schools is optimized for learning and training. Here's how it works: . While using W3Schools, you agree to have read and accepted our, Clicking on a "Submit" button, prevent it from submitting a form, Clicking on a link, prevent the link from following the URL. Falcon React is the ReactJS version For example: If you use it in a form element, it prevents it from submitting. ProtoPie is a cross-platform prototyping tool that creates prototypes nearly as powerful as those made with code, with half of the efforts, and zero code. demonstrates how to prevent that from happening: The following example demonstrates how invalid text input can be stopped from reaching You can add any events besides click. This method can cancel the event only if the event is cancelable. react0select event typescript. Both type and interface from TypeScript can be used to define React props, components, and hooks.. From the TypeScript Handbook:.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. In Typescript, what is the ! There may be many shortcomings, please advise. For example, this can be useful when: Clicking on a "Submit" button, prevent it from submitting a form; Clicking on a link, prevent the link from following the URL; Note: Not all The synthetic event is a cross-browser wrapper of the browser's native event. We are using preventDefault() on the event to prevent the default action take as it normally would be. Back in the Timer class, let's change the 'complete' event so that it exposes some event data. react typescript state that is an event. I'm building a simple user search app using React and TypeScript. <FormWrapper onSubmit={signUp}>. Nov. react onclick preventdefault typescript.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. method to check whether the preventDefault() method was called for the event. react what type is onclcick event typescrit. What is the TypeScript definition for the onMouseDown event in React? javascript by mattia896 on Dec 10 2020 Donate Comment . It is super easy to attach event listeners and work with elements in TypeScript, as long you follow the types of the parameters properly. propagation of an event through the DOM. Here, npx ensures that even if TypeScript is not globally installed, we can use tsc to compile our files. Type 'BaseSyntheticEvent
What Is China's Infrastructure Like, Recruit Crossword Clue 6 Letters, Scorpion Venom Used For Cancer, Windows Spyware Scanner, General Programming Quiz, Christus Santa Rosa Sign On Bonus, Wake Tech Computer Classes, Martin's Point Us Family Health Plan Providers, Cash Rebates Promotional Pricing,